Had to take a little creative liberty with translation, but...
Item stock number:z34rp Supported chassis / car model: Fairlady Z34 (aka us...370Z) Price:42,000 Yen (aka ~ 465 USD) Installation Difficulty:★★ MEMO: This is real carbon. Use the duct for a "sportier" look. Coated with a high-quality polyurethane clearcoat. Install using enclosed double-sided tape and fittings. Because there is a dark "seal" in the back of the duct, the body color will be hidden, so it won't look out of place. ※In addition to real carbon fiber, a "gunmetallic" version is published in the catalog. |
